Back in August, Matt posted a review of the script for Matthew Vaughn's adaptation of Mark Millar and John Romita Jr.'s Kick-Ass. While his review wasn't exactly positive, scripts can change and I'd be lying if I didn't say the title it is based off of wasn't entertaining. Today featured the release of the teaser trailer, and we're bringing that to you here. I have to admit, I was entertained by the trailer, as it captures the cutthroat sarcasm of the title along with the no holds barred nature to the humor. Could this end up being a surprise high quality flick? Given those involved, I wouldn't be surprised.
